Exploring Fundamental Skills in Human Resources

To succeed in human resources, you need a diverse skill set, ranging from hard skills to soft skills. Below are some basic HR skills you need to master:

  • Recruitment and Training: This is one of the core skills in human resources. You need to know how to attract, select, and train talent that fits the company’s needs. This includes writing job descriptions, screening resumes, interviewing candidates, and designing and implementing training programs.
  • Performance Management: This skill helps you evaluate and monitor employee performance, thereby providing measures to improve and develop capabilities. Effective performance management helps optimize the productivity of the entire company.
  • Employee Relations: Building and maintaining good relationships between management and employees is crucial for creating a harmonious and productive work environment. This skill requires tact, subtlety, and conflict resolution abilities.
  • Understanding Labor Law: Knowledge of labor law is mandatory for any HR professional. You need to be familiar with regulations regarding labor contracts, salaries, bonuses, insurance, and other benefits to ensure the rights of both employees and the company.

Essential Soft Skills for HR Professionals

Besides hard skills, soft skills also play a pivotal role in the success of an HR professional.

  • Teamwork Skills: The HR industry often involves working in project teams. Therefore, teamwork skills, including the ability to collaborate, share information, and solve problems together, are very important.
  • Problem-Solving Skills: In the course of work, you will encounter many arising issues. Problem-solving skills will help you analyze situations, identify root causes, and propose effective solutions.
